Transaction 263759905766ea53ffed502ba96a3aa47390d60d68e0688d84cf5b527bed59f7
1 Input
1 Output
-
263759905766ea53ffed502ba96a3aa47390d60d68e0688d84cf5b527bed59f7:0
- value
- 1531488
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eca570b06ad40eade7c197616004388d1ed5f2ca OP_EQUAL
- address
- 3PGHaoTU4L347xHd3gXhC9C4ytFDmSnuV4